Coya Therapeutics (NASDAQ:COYA - Get Free Report)'s stock had its "buy" rating reissued by analysts at D. Boral Capital in a research note issued on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. They presently have a $18.00 price target on the stock. D. Boral Capital's target price would suggest a potential upside of 227.27% from the company's current price.

Other equities research analysts also recently issued research reports about the company. Chardan Capital reissued a "buy" rating and issued a $14.00 price target on shares of Coya Therapeutics in a report on Wednesday, August 13th. HC Wainwright reissued a "buy" rating and issued a $18.00 price target on shares of Coya Therapeutics in a report on Monday, August 25th. Lake Street Capital started coverage on Coya Therapeutics in a report on Wednesday, July 9th. They issued a "buy" rating and a $16.00 price target for the company. Finally, Wall Street Zen downgraded Coya Therapeutics from a "hold" rating to a "sell" rating in a report on Thursday, May 22nd. Four research anal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, According to MarketBeat.com, the stock currently has an average rating of "Buy" and an average target price of $16.50.

Coya Therapeutics Stock Performance

COYA stock traded down $0.24 during trading on Wednesday, reaching $5.50. 65,309 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 114,848. Coya Therapeutics has a 12 month low of $4.65 and a 12 month high of $10.24. The business has a 50 day simple moving average of $6.19 and a 200 day simple moving average of $6.03. The company has a market capitalization of $91.99 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-4.44 and a beta of 0.26.

Coya Therapeutics (NASDAQ:COYA -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, August 12th. The company reported ($0.36) ear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.22) by ($0.14). The company had revenue of $0.16 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$0.78 million. As a group, research analysts forecast that Coya Therapeutics will post -1.15 EPS for the current year.

Coya Therapeutics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Coya Therapeutics, Inc, a clinical-stage biotechnology company, engages in the development of proprietary medicinal products to modulate the function of regulatory T cells (Tregs). The company's product candidate pipeline is based on therapeutic modalities, such as Treg-enhancing biologics, Treg-derived exosomes, and autologous Treg cell therapy.
